Well, it *was*. Local SCA and Ren Faire types get together to sell and trade their disused fabric, garb, armour, books, jewellry, etc. I took a swing out there, looking for medieval clothes I could use for something later this year.

Because I'm small, the one dress I liked would have had to have been completely re-sized. I found an utterly gorgeous mens' tunic that would have looked great on Steve--except that both he and Ryan could wear it simultaneously. It was a shame because it was a blue that would have looked good on him and had beautiful knotted beadwork on the yoke, but the size was just a no-go.

I did, however, come out with books. [profile] toysdream, I finally have the Penguin edition of "Morte d'Arthur". I also have Johannes Bronsted's "The Vikings", Gwyn Jones' "History of the Vikings" which will likely be my airplane reading and Else Roesdahl's "The Vikings".
